Encountering a message that indicates you can't establish a reliable data connection to the server is a frustrating experience that halts productivity and disrupts workflow. This specific error typically signifies that your device, whether a laptop or a mobile phone, is physically connected to a network but fails to complete the crucial handshake with the destination server. Unlike a complete internet outage, this issue is often isolated, leaving other devices on the same network unaffected and adding to the confusion.
Diagnosing the Root Cause
To resolve this problem efficiently, you must first understand the nature of the failure. The error implies that the path exists, but the data packets required to load the page are being dropped or rejected somewhere along the route. This corruption can stem from a variety of sources, ranging from a simple typo in the address bar to complex firewall rules blocking specific ports. Treating the symptom without diagnosing the cause is inefficient, so a systematic approach is necessary to identify the weak link in the chain.
Common Culprits Behind the Error
Incorrect URL entry or outdated DNS cache.
Overzealous security software or browser extensions filtering traffic.
Server-side maintenance or unexpected downtime.
IP address conflicts or incorrect static network settings.
Corrupted network adapter drivers or firmware.
ISP-level throttling or temporary routing issues.
Initial Troubleshooting Steps
Before diving into advanced configurations, start with the simplest solutions that often yield immediate results. A quick power cycle of your modem and router can refresh the IP lease and clear temporary glitches that accumulate over time. Similarly, toggling airplane mode on your device forces it to re-register with the network, which can re-establish a clean connection path that was previously broken.
Verifying Local Network Integrity
Once the hardware is reset, verify the health of your local network connection. Open a command prompt or terminal and execute a "ping" test to the default gateway provided by your router. If these packets fail, the issue lies within your local network configuration or hardware. Conversely, if you can reach the gateway but not the specific server, the problem is likely external or server-specific, narrowing down the scope of your investigation significantly.
Advanced Configuration Checks
If basic troubleshooting fails, you must investigate the software and security layers that manage your data flow. Firewalls are designed to block unauthorized access, but they can sometimes misidentify legitimate traffic as a threat. Temporarily disabling these security measures—or adding the specific server to the whitelist—can confirm if the security suite is the culprit preventing the reliable data connection.
Addressing DNS and Proxy Issues
Domain Name System (DNS) servers act as phone books for the internet, and if they provide the wrong number, you cannot reach the destination. Switching to public DNS resolvers like Google (8.8.8.8) or Cloudflare (1.1.1.1) often resolves these lookup failures. Furthermore, if your organization or internet service provider uses a proxy server, an incorrect configuration can block the connection; ensuring the proxy settings are correct or bypassing the proxy for the specific address can restore the link.
When to Escalate the Issue
At this stage, you should have isolated whether the problem is local or remote. If the server in question is one you manage or host, the focus shifts to the backend. Check the server logs for errors, verify that the required ports (such as 80 for HTTP or 443 for HTTPS) are open and listening, and ensure that the service itself is running. A server crash or a exhausted resource limit will prevent it from responding to incoming requests, effectively rendering it invisible to your client machine.
